About The Position

This position is responsible for operating the bagger machine, which includes setting up the program, calibrating, and adjusting the machine parameters to produce the desired bag size and bag weights. The machine operator will perform regular checks on filled/sealed bags of product to ensure proper machine performance and adjust the machine accordingly to meet product specifications. The machine operator will ensure the continuous flow of product through the production process and ensure proper ingredients/supplies are being used on the line. The person in this position is responsible for the mixing of marination by ensuring proper ingredients and quantities are used for marination formulas and ensure marination mix is maintained at the proper temperature and in accordance with specifications. The team member in this position will be responsible for filling out Quality Assurance verifications and using handheld scanning devices to manage inventory of ingredients utilized. Must be able to climb stairs while carrying ingredients to dump into the marination tank. Basic math (adding and subtracting) skills are required to keep track of the pounds needed and dumped into the marination tank. The machine operator will be notifying the supervisor if machinery should require maintenance, all while maintaining a safe work environment and adhering to Tyson policies and procedures.
